Description
L1464 - 'Footpath bridge under Meadows, 3rd bridge from Nottingham Road' (S. W. A. Newton's notes). This brick arch pedestrian tunnel was photographed around 1897. The young man in the picture is probably a navvy. The tunnel was built by Henry Lovatt of Wolverhampton, the contractor responsible for this section of the Railway (Contract No. 2, Leake to Aylestone).
